Post-Operative Instructions for Botulinum Toxin Treatment (Botox)
These post-injection guidelines help prevent/minimize the possibility of complications such as ptosis (drooping of the eyelids).
AVOID EXERCISE
No straining, heavy lifting, vigorous exercise for at least 3-4 hours, ideally 24 hours following treatment. It takes the botulinum toxin approximately 2 hours to bind itself to the nerve to start its work. We want to avoid increased circulation to that area because this may wash away the botulinum toxin from where it was injected. For this same reason, do not lay down for at least 3-4 hours following treatment.
DO NOT TOUCH INJECTION SITES
Avoid manipulation of injection sites for at least 3-4 hours, ideally 24 hours following treatment (for the same reasons listed above). Avoid touching your face or getting a massage, facial, or micro-dermabrasion after treatment. Fresh, light makeup can be applied gently, but always apply makeup up and away from eyes. Do not apply any pressure towards eyes. This can cause the botulinum toxin to drift to unintended sites, causing drooping of the eyelid.
AVOID HEAT
Avoid heat on the injection sites. After treatment, do not sit in sun, take a warm shower or bath, exercise, or apply heat to the injection areas. Heat causes the botulinum toxin to break down and can reduce effectiveness.
AVOID BLOOD THINNERS
Avoid use of blood thinners (such as Aspirin, NSAIDs, Ibuprofen (Motrin/Aleve/Advil), Vitamin E, Saint John’s Wort). Avoid drinking alcohol for 24 hours after treatment. Blood thinners can increase bruising.
AVOID SKIN IRRITANTS
Only apply clean, fresh makeup during healing time after treatment. Also, discontinue Retin-A use at least 2 days before and after treatment.
DELAYED ONSET
Botulinum toxin takes 2-14 days to take full effect. Please contact our office between 10-14 days following treatment if you are not seeing an effect – you may need additional injections/enhancements. Please do not contact us sooner than 10 days – this is to give the botulinum toxin time to work.
